Father of Modern Accounting :

LUCA PACIOLI - 1494

History of Accounting and Accountancy can be traced 1000 years old in ancient civilizations.

Early development of Accounting dates back in Mesopotamian age closely related to developments in writing or counting or money to access the detail report of financial information.

Many parts of the world Accounting can be used widely for the recording of goods and services related activities are evidence seen in the Egyptians and Babylonians period.

Mesopotamian used primitive accounting methods for keeping records that detailed transaction involving domesticated agriculture setting (Animal's, livestock, crops commodities such as MEAT, FUR, MILK, EGGS,  LEATHER and WOOL).

In India, philosopher and economist CHANAKYA wrote ARTHSHASTRA BOOK in 2nd century B.C. It contains details and advice on how to maintain record books of accounts.

Origin of Accounting: 

  • Accounting is an act of keeping lists of all debits and all credits.
  • It is a language of business of all finance.
  • It can translate the complexities of finance into information where the public can understand.
  • It roots from ancient civilizations.

Bookkeepers : 

They emerged during the period of the Barter system. They classified the records under CASH ECONOMY and COMMERCE ECONOMY.

They kept transaction in Individual ledgers for the proof if dispute raises, a matter brought before a magistrate.

The Mathematical Monk :

During 15th century Italian monk LUCA PACIOLI structured and laid the groundwork of modern accounting. He Published the book     " SUMMA DE ARTHIMERTICA" in 1494, shows benefits of Double entry system. It is the simplest form of maintaining separate debits and credits providing a clear picture of the company and overall strength. The general public has no access to such records.

Eg. Sale of three chickens Rs.48/-

              Debit cash Rs.48/-

               Credit chicken Rs.48/-

Sale of seeds Rs.900/-

            Debit cash Rs.900 /-

            Credit seeds Rs.900/-

It gives awareness of the financial health of the company.

Birth of Accounting profession : 

Accountants are made essential for attracting investors to maintaining investors confidence. Hence, the Accounting profession was recognised in 1896 and title established of CPA ( certified public accountant).

Accounting today : 

Using a large number of tools for calculating receipts and payments for quickly reconciling books and technology has brought Accounting software as quick books show job faster and more accurate information with less time-consuming.
